IUPAC Name : 1-(2-Diethylaminoethylamino)-4-methylthioxanthen-9-one
Synonyms: 1-((2-(Diethylamino)ethyl)amino)-4-methyl-9H-thioxanthen-9-one ; 1-[[2-(Diethylamino)ethyl]amino]-4-methylthioxanthone ; 9H-Thioxanthen-9-one, 1-((2-(diethylamino)ethyl)amino)-4-methyl- ; 1-((2-(diethylamino)ethyl)amino)-4-methylthioxanthen-9-one
CAS NO:479-50-5
Molecular Formula of 1-(2'-Diethylamino)ethylamino-4-methyl-thioxanthenone (CAS NO.479-50-5) : C20H24N2OS
Molecular Weight of 1-(2'-Diethylamino)ethylamino-4-methyl-thioxanthenone (CAS NO.479-50-5) :340.48236
Molecular Structure of 1-(2'-Diethylamino)ethylamino-4-methyl-thioxanthenone (CAS NO.479-50-5) :
EINECS: 207-532-4
Index of Refraction: 1.638
Surface Tension: 52.3 dyne/cm
Density: 1.184 g/cm3
Flash Point: 263.7 °C
Enthalpy of Vaporization: 78.36 kJ/mol
Boiling Point: 512.4 °C at 760 mmHg
Vapour Pressure: 1.3E-10 mmHg at 25°C
Lucanthone is a drug used in chemotherapy.
Organism | Test Type | Route | Reported Dose (Normalized Dose) | Effect | Source |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
mouse | LD50 | intramuscular | 400mg/kg (400mg/kg) | Cold Spring Harbor Conferences on Cell Proliferation. Vol. 4, Pg. 445, 1977. | |
mouse | LD50 | intravenous | 56mg/kg (56mg/kg) | U.S. Army Armament Research & Development Command, Chemical Systems Laboratory, NIOSH Exchange Chemicals. Vol. NX#01110, |
EPA Genetic Toxicology Program.
Poison by intravenous route. Human mutation data reported. When heated to decomposition it emits very toxic fumes of NOx and SOx.
